            IEEE CONFERENCE


          At  the  IEEE  conference  (ICITIII'24)  in  Kottayam,  Kerala  on
          March  15th,  2024,  two  final  year  Electronics  and
          Communication Engineering students, Mr. R. Rahul and Mr.
          S. Yogeswaran, were honored for their remarkable research
          on  Solar  Photovoltaic  Potential  Estimation  from  Satellite
          images using Deep Learning. Their work earned them the

          esteemed Best Paper Award, recognizing their outstanding
          contribution to the field. Their achievement highlights their
          dedication  and  innovation  in  utilizing  deep  learning
          techniques  for  important  environmental  applications,
          showcasing     their    potential   to    make     significant
          advancements in renewable energy technologies.
